Output 06fab13121e1d1ac3ff08e632cb76d237fce52c4f6ee4447c8b48dd5ab4ebb1a:1

value
13743285
script pubkey
OP_0 OP_PUSHBYTES_32 d28d504a0c3886aa656c58943e3f20efa858e36a1e2898fe6e0dfea40594be0d
address
bc1q62x4qjsv8zr25etvtz2ru0eqa7593cm2rc5f3lnwphl2gpv5hcxsfpeg8x
transaction
06fab13121e1d1ac3ff08e632cb76d237fce52c4f6ee4447c8b48dd5ab4ebb1a
spent
true